Ingredients
Scale
- 1 (5 oz) can high-quality tuna, drained
- 2 tbsp mayonnaise
- 1 cup sharp cheddar cheese, shredded
- 2 large flour tortillas (or corn for gluten-free)
- 1/2 cup celery, chopped
- 1/4 cup onion, finely chopped
- 1/4 cup pickles, sliced
- 1 cup lettuce leaves
Instructions
- In a mixing bowl, combine the drained tuna with mayonnaise, chopped celery, onion, and pickles; mix well and adjust seasoning to taste.
- Lay each tortilla flat and spoon generous amounts of the tuna mixture onto one side.
-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ese over the tuna filling, then top with crisp lettuce leaves.
- Fold in the sides of each tortilla and roll from the bottom up to secure the filling inside.
- (Optional)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at and toast each wrap seam-side down until golden brown on both sides.
- Slice diagonally to serve warm with your favorite dipping sauce.
